Fifa Player Trading

Fifa Player Trading:

1. Focus on popular players

You need to mainly focus on the player’s league, individual attributes for their position, skill moves and weak foot. Before the official release, popular players will rise in price by the biggest margin, because other players will want them for their teams. When demand increases at a greater rate than supply, prices go up.

2. Relist you player

When you are selling a player you will want to give the auction as much exposure as possible. The best way to do this is to list at 1 hour and continuously relist. Most players don’t scroll past an hour.


3. Invest in player performances
This requires you to watch real-world soccer and quickly invest in players that are playing well. A hype bubble usually occurs during the game, where the player peaks inside 90 minutes. Although the player will often remain inflated after the game, the greatest profits can be made inside 90 minutes. Watch the market and sell at a time you feel optimal, 1 goal sometimes doesn’t drastically increase his price, but hype probably will.

4. Focus on quick profits

Unless you are sure prices are rising, such as investing in popular players during Webstart / EA Access up until the official worldwide release, it’s always worth focusing on quick profits. Mass bidding, BIN sniping, 59th minute, and finding rare silvers are key to getting quick profits. Most importantly, there is no risk involved.


5. Spot players at 100% of their PRP


PRP means Price Range Percentage. If a player's price ranges is 0-10k in FIFA, and he sells for 8k he’s at 80% of his PRP. EA will adjust price ranges quickly, if you see a player at 100%, scan the market and see if you can purchase one. When price ranges are adjusted he will be selling for quite a bit more.
